Phara Souffrant Forrest
Phara Souffrant Forrest is a New York State Assembly Member representing the 57th Assembly District in Brooklyn, which encompasses Fort Greene, Clinton Hill, and parts of Bedford-Stuyvesant, Prospect Heights, and Crown Heights. She was first elected in 2020 and is currently serving her first term.
Born on February 5, 1989, in Brooklyn, New York, Forrest is the daughter of Haitian immigrants and a lifelong resident of her district. She is a member of the Democratic Socialists of America. Before her election to the Assembly, she worked as a maternal child health field nurse, caring for new mothers after childbirth. She has also worked in New York City public schools, as an Uber driver, and in youth advocacy.
Education
Forrest is a proud product of Brooklyn's public school system, attending Philippa Schuyler Middle School and Benjamin Banneker Academy for Community Development. She earned a degree in political science from SUNY Geneseo and obtained nursing credentials from CUNY City Tech, including an associate's degree in nursing and a Bachelor of Science in Nursing from CUNY School of Professional Studies.
Political Experience
Forrest's path to elected office was shaped by her work in tenant organizing and housing advocacy. She served as president of her building's tenant association and was an active member of the Crown Heights Tenant Union. Her activism around housing rights, particularly her involvement in efforts to pass the Housing Stability & Tenant Protection Act of 2019, inspired her to run for office. She was arrested during a Capitol demonstration advocating for tenant protections.
Since her election, Forrest has championed tenant rights, expanded access to healthcare, and pursued reforms to the carceral system. A notable achievement during her first term was passing the Less Is More Act, which made New York State's supervision system more just and equitable. Her legislative priorities reflect her commitment to working-class New Yorkers' access to stable housing, affordable healthcare, and resources for a good life.
